WebBefore 1898, there were several short-lived federal bankruptcy laws in the U.S. The first was the Bankruptcy Act of 1800 which was repealed in 1803 and followed by the act of 1841, which was repealed in 1843, and then the act of 1867, which was amended in 1874 and repealed in 1878.. WebThere are 94 district courts, 13 circuit courts, and one Supreme Court throughout the country. Courts in the federal system work differently in many ways than state courts. The primary difference for civil cases (as opposed to criminal cases) is the types of cases that can be heard in the federal system.
